Advantages: - Wide supply voltage range allows compatibility with various systems - ESD protection ensures reliable communication in challenging conditions - Small package size saves board space - Low-power operation extends battery life in portable devices
Disadvantages: - Limited data rate compared to some other transceiver options - Requires external capacitors for proper operation
The MAX3232ECAE+GA8 is designed to convert TTL/CMOS logic levels to RS-232 voltage levels and vice versa. It uses charge pumps to generate the higher RS-232 voltage levels from a single power supply. The transceiver also incorporates ESD protection circuitry to safeguard against electrostatic discharges.

Q: What is the MAX3232ECAE+GA8? A: The MAX3232ECAE+GA8 is a RS-232 transceiver IC that converts TTL/CMOS logic levels to RS-232 voltage levels.
Q: What is the operating voltage range of MAX3232ECAE+GA8? A: The operating voltage range of MAX3232ECAE+GA8 is typically between 3.0V and 5.5V.
Q: Can I use MAX3232ECAE+GA8 for bidirectional communication? A: Yes, MAX3232ECAE+GA8 supports full-duplex bidirectional communication.
Q: What is the maximum data rate supported by MAX3232ECAE+GA8? A: The maximum data rate supported by MAX3232ECAE+GA8 is typically 250 kbps.
Q: Does MAX3232ECAE+GA8 require external capacitors? A: Yes, MAX3232ECAE+GA8 requires four external capacitors for charge pump operation.
Q: Can I connect MAX3232ECAE+GA8 directly to a microcontroller? A: Yes, you can connect MAX3232ECAE+GA8 directly to a microcontroller's UART pins.
Q: Is MAX3232ECAE+GA8 compatible with 3.3V logic levels? A: Yes, MAX3232ECAE+GA8 is compatible with both 3.3V and 5V logic levels.
Q: Can I use MAX3232ECAE+GA8 for long-distance communication? A: Yes, MAX3232ECAE+GA8 can be used for communication over long distances up to 50 feet.
Q: Does MAX3232ECAE+GA8 have built-in ESD protection? A: Yes, MAX3232ECAE+GA8 has built-in ESD protection up to ±15kV.
